Phosphorous with valency 3: With three unpaired electrons in three p orbitals, phosphorous shows valency 3, like in case of compound PCl 3.. Phosphorous with valency 5: Reason for occurance of variable valencies: The number of valence electrons in phosphorus is generally 5 and it requires 3 more electrons to complete its octet. Nitrogen also has isotopes with 12, 13, 16, 17 masses, but they are radioactive.. Nitrogen 14 is the most abundant form of nitrogen and makes up more than 99% of all nitrogen found on Earth.It is a stable compound and is non-radioactive. 3) Phosphorus can show a valency of 3 and 5 . The valency of an element is always a whole number, and some elements … Valence diagrams of a compound represent the connectivity of the elements, with lines drawn between two elements, sometimes called bonds, representing a saturated valency for each element. You may assume that the valences of the elements—the number of electrons with which an atom will bond or form—are those that can be derived by looking at the groups (columns) of the periodic table. While these are the most common valences, the real behavior of electrons is less simple.
